Sbielius 6 notation software includes a soundset for Jeux under the "Play" tab at Play > Playback Devices > Active Devices > Soundsets.

However, I have been unsuccessful in getting it to work when playing back choir music with organ accompaniment. I would be very appreciative if somebody could suggest the steps to make it functional.

(My computer is a Power Mac G5 with a single 1.8 GHz processor and I am using OS X, version 10.4.11.)

As far as I know, the Jeux soundset that comes with Sibelius 6 is not the Jeux d'orgues v1 or v2 (Stiehr-Mockers) soundfont. I don't have Sibelius 6, but would suggest that you contact the Sibelius Help Center or ask on the Sibelius forum (http://www.sibelius.com/cgi-bin/helpcen ... ?groupid=3) for help on using the soundset.

I believe that it is possible to create you own soundsets, so you may be able to use the Jeux d'orgue sounds created by Joseph with Sibelius.
